Barack Obama is swamping John McCain in a national mock election among students from kindergarten through college age. The Republican presidential ticket is leading in only 7 states. The students have been successful in calling the winners in at least the past three elections: Bill Clinton in 1996, and George Bush in 2000 and 2004.

With 2.6 million votes counted through Thursday evening, the Democratic ticket of Sens. Obama and Joe Biden had 62.1 percent of the vote, with 34.2 percent for Republicans Sen. McCain and Gov. Sarah Palin. Independent Ralph Nader was third with 1.3 percent.

Obama the winner, with 54.7 percent to McCain's 42.9 percent. Obama won 33 states and D.C., for a 420-118 victory in the mock Electoral College. The Weekly Reader election included more than 125,000 votes from kindergarten through 12th grade. It claims to have forecast the winner in 12 out of the past 13 elections (missing out in 1992, when students chose George H.W. Bush over Bill Clinton).
